Methodology

Everpaw's approach to in-home pet euthanasia involves a planned euthanasia process. This includes choosing a day, providing a favorite meal, and ensuring the presence of family. The process involves gentle sedation, allowing the pet to pass calmly in their owner's arms, typically taking 30-45 minutes [Source 5].

Implementation: Step-by-Step Guidance

  1. Consultation: Contact Everpaw to discuss your pet's needs and schedule a consultation.
  2. Planning: Choose a day for the euthanasia, and prepare your pet's favorite meal.
  3. Sedation: The veterinarian administers gentle sedation to ensure your pet is comfortable.
  4. Farewell: Spend time with your pet, allowing for a personal and private farewell.
  5. Aftercare: The veterinarian handles the transport for cremation, providing supportive aftercare options.
